What Is Sexual Harassment?
Sexual harassment is a type of illegal workplace sex discrimination. It can take many forms. Sexual harassment can happen to workers of any gender, sexual identity, or sexual orientation. Types of sexual harassment include:
- Quid pro quo exchanging benefits for sexual favors
- A hostile work environment
Employers can be held liable for failing to take action to stop sexual harassment on the job. You can file a lawsuit to put a stop to sexual harassment.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Sexual Harassment Lawyer?
Sexual harassment can be obvious, but it can also start out more subtly. What seems like a harmless joking environment can turn more serious when it creates a hostile work environment. Signs of possible sexual harassment in the workplace can include:
- Comments about your physical appearance
- Unwanted physical touching
- Coworkers asking about sexual experiences
- Sexual jokes shared in the office
- Showing sexual images or pornographic material in the workplace
- Slurs directed at a gender or sexual orientation
How Can a Sexual Harassment Lawyer Help Me?
A sexual harassment attorney can help you put a stop to the abuse and harassment you’ve had to deal with on the job. When your lawyer gets involved, they will make the employer take these claims more seriously. A sexual harassment lawyer can also help you recover compensation for the harassment. Damages in a sexual harassment lawsuit can include:
- Lost income
- Reinstatement of your job
- Front pay and back pay
- Lost benefits
- Emotional distress
- Attorney fees
